xunkong / KeqingNiuza

刻记牛杂店
MIT License
517 stars 53 forks source link

建议新增一种任务提醒的计时类型,下次提醒时间为第 N 天的 N 点钟 #44

Closed Aniverse closed 2 years ago

Aniverse commented 2 years ago

在 2.0 版本以后,水晶矿和魔晶矿的刷新时间从 72 小时改为刷新后第三日服务器时间 0:00; 此外,像每周找 NPC 买圣遗物狗粮是固定每周四 04:00 刷新的;

因此希望有这么一个类型的提醒设定:比如挖矿,我按了重置按钮以后,时间会重置成第三天的 8:00;比如买狗粮,我按了重置后,时间重置为第七天后的 8:00。
这两种都是同一种类型的倒计时,即用户设定两个变量: ① 间隔天数 A,设定为 1 就是第二天,设定为 2 就是第三天; ② 几点提醒 B,比如 04:00 或者 08:00; 比如 A=2,B=04:00,就是第三天的 4 点提醒,且按了重置按钮以后也会把下次提醒时间重置为第三天 4 点

当然,这个需求目前靠修改计时里的“下次触发时间”也可以做到,但稍显麻烦

Scighost commented 2 years ago

感谢建议,没想到还真有人每天使用这个功能 建议的功能已完成,但是下一版本计划中的内容还有部分正在进行中,暂时不会发布(不会等很久)

Aniverse commented 2 years ago

话说你是不是忘记发布 release 了,还是要等 2.3.0 再发布?
大多数人是没有能力自己编译的,即便不发布新的 release,也可以更新一下 2.2.0 release 里的附件

Scighost commented 2 years ago

2.2.1版本,11月13号11点发布 https://github.com/Scighost/KeqingNiuza/blob/main/ChangeLog.md#221-21111311

Aniverse commented 2 years ago

2.2.1版本,11月13号11点发布 https://github.com/Scighost/KeqingNiuza/blob/main/ChangeLog.md#221-21111311

更新日志我是看到了的,我指这里的 release,现在源码更新了,但是用户最后使用的是二进制文件啊

Scighost commented 2 years ago

Release 那儿就是个启动器,没必要更新到最新版本。

Aniverse commented 2 years ago

噗,我之前是创建了一个 KeqingNiuza\bin\KeqingNiuza.exe 的快捷方式到桌面上,都是这么打开的,所以我不知道在哪里更新
你这么说了以后我打开了 KeqingNiuza\KeqingNiuza Launcher.exe 就自动更新到 2.2.2 了,那没事了